2017-05-10 24 views
0

所以,我有Keyframe,PropertyValuesHolderValueAnimator的組合。內插器都有KeyframeValueAnimator雙插值?

代碼如下所示:

Keyframe frame = 
    Keyframe.ofFloat(1f, someValue); 
frame.setInterpolator(interpolator1); 

PropertyValuesHolder holder = 
    PropertyValuesHolder.ofKeyframe("myProperty", frame); 

ValueAnimator animator = 
    ValueAnimator.ofPropertyValuesHolder(holder); 
animator.setInterpolator(interpolator2); 

animator.start(); 

問題是我收到的雙插或者只是一個單一的一個?公式是什麼?

+0

我相信,如果你在這兩個插值添加兩個斷點 – pskink

+0

好5分鐘調試會話會回答你的問題,我會來挖一些Android的源 –

回答

0

我查看了ValueAnimatorKeyframeSet的來源。看來,首先分數在ValueAnimator插,然後也KeyframeSet